Digital Construction CoordinatorReporting to the Digital Construction Manager, the Digital Construction Coordinator will be responsible to oversee on-site Virtual Design and Construction (VDC)/Building Information Modeling (BIM) related project coordination, including model coordination with consultant and trade contractors. They will also facilitate the implementation of Digital Construction among project team.

This position will be based on site in Kamloops or Kelowna BC.

General Responsibilities

  • Perform various project duties related to project VDC/BIM deployment as required.

  • Perform Design coordination and assist in identifying constructability issues with the project team and subcontractors.

  • Lead and manage digital construction activities, ensuring they meet objectives, and timelines.

  • Participate in creation of BIM Execution Plan for the project.

  • Facilitate along with site team site logistics plan in a model environment and facilitate and assist site team in the development of schedule visualization models. Also, video export will be required on ad-hoc basis.

  • Responsible as “Model Administrator” for assigned projects.

  • Assist training other project staff and subcontractors on VDC/BIM related software and workflows as required.

  • Complete other responsibilities as assigned by the District Digital Construction Manager.

Ensure model accuracy for project specific requirements.

  • Maintain and facilitate models including structure, interior and exterior architectural elements and MEP systems (as applicable/where required).

  • Coordinate with BIM service providers and subcontractors.

  • Assist in the model development process to illustrate contractor questions and solutions.

  • Coordinate 3D laser scans/point cloud models.

  • Accumulate facilities management related information from project stakeholders for incorporation into VDC/BIM model, as required.

  • Distribute new and revised models as applicable to Change Management documentation.

  • Compile contract VDC close out documentation as assigned.

Schedule Visualization

  • Work with project team to develop implement schedule visualization workflows.

  • Educate and guide site team on the workflows related to schedule visualization.

  • Prepare 4D simulations on ad-hoc basis.

Consultant Coordination

  • Assist the project teams to develop healthy dialog with consultants and designers.

  • Facilitate the timely and orderly collection and/or coordination of all consultant BIM models and

  • Coordinate, as applicable, with consultant Model Managers and Coordinators, to clarify and update consultant design models.

  • Lead model coordination meetings

  • Assist, based on project requirements, in the administration of the BIM Execution Plan as prescribed by either the Consultant or Client.

Subcontractor/Trade Coordination

  • Assist with updating, maintaining, and distributing documents to field and subcontractors.

  • Lead model coordination meetings

  • Assist in coordination of models with internal and subcontractor detailers and modelers Record coordination sign offs.

What We Are Looking For

  • Undergraduate degree in Engineering, Construction Management, or Architecture

  • Completion of Construction Management Certificate Program or equivalent an asset.

  • 3 years’ experience working with VDC/BIM related software, primarily Revit, Revizto/ Navisworks.

  • Construction knowledge and/or related work experience an asset.

  • Ability to read and understand plans and specifications.

  • Strong computer skills including Microsoft Office Suite, and a general understanding of MS Project/Primavera P6

  • Ability to forge, grow and maintain positive relationships.

  • Ability to manage multiple priorities simultaneously and meet the time demands of unpredictable activities, capable of handling pressure and challenges.

  • Ability to work within tight deadlines and prioritization of work to achieve them.

  • Strong analytical, critical thinking, troubleshooting, problem-solving skills, and a high degree of accuracy and attention to detail.

  • Highly developed interpersonal, communication, and organizational skills

  • Demonstrates a sense of urgency and strong commitment to achieving goals; ability to work in challenging, fast paced environment.

  • Ability to work collaboratively with a positive attitude.

  • Superior written and verbal communication skills
